2008 535i lease by fineman2
Dec 26, 2008 (1:56 pm)
Reply
Hii,
 
I test drove a 2008 535i, executive demo with 1500 miles. This car has Premium Package, Cold Weather Package, Sport Package, Bamboo Anthracite Wood Trim, iPod Adapter, Xenon Headlights, Power Rear Sunshade, Satellite Radio Prep, PDC, black leather. The lease offer is -
 
36 months/10k
MF .00071 (with 7 muliple security deposits $4400)
$550 per month (plus tax)
$490 (DMV fees, NJ luxury tax)
$1075 (Bank fee plus Doc. fee)
$1455 (Total upfront Sales Tax or can be rolled over)
Total down $7950 (includes 1st month payment, MSDs, sales tax, DMV and bank fee).
 
Is this is good deal.

Re: 2008 535i lease [fineman2] by x021627
Dec 26, 2008 (6:08 pm)
Reply

Replying to: fineman2 (Dec 26, 2008 1:56 pm)

you left out captialized cost that you are paying.That is needed to correctly figure the price of the lease. Also the MSRP is also needed. You don't mention those important two numbers. Also, don't pay sales tax upfront. If your car is totaled for some reason, you are out of that money.
